簡體   English   中英

如何從Android中的幀緩沖區創建PNG圖像

[英]How to create a png image from frame buffer in android

現在,IAM使用'/ dev / graphics / fb0'獲取幀緩沖區,並使用'cat / dev / graphics / fb0> /sdcard/screen.raw'將其保存在SD卡上。

現在我想將原始數據轉換為png圖像並顯示在屏幕上。是否有可能通過使用(NDK / SDK)在android代碼中轉換為png。

可以在Android源代碼樹中找到執行此操作的代碼。 舊的屏幕截圖工具從幀緩沖設備讀取數據並將其保存到PNG。

請注意,這在較新的設備上不起作用,這些設備可能使用硬件編輯器覆蓋圖以避免寫入單個幀緩沖區。 在此類設備上,您需要改用screencap工具

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M